Brian Josephson

description Brian Josephson Overview

Brian Josephson is a pioneering British physicist renowned for his groundbreaking work in quantum mechanics and condensed matter physics. His theoretical predictions regarding the Josephson effect – the flow of electrical current through certain insulating barriers – fundamentally advanced our understanding of superconductivity. This discovery earned him a share of the 1973 Nobel Prize in Physics. He continues to contribute significantly to academic research, particularly impacting fields like quantum information and consciousness studies, benefiting scientists and researchers exploring these complex areas.

What exactly is the Josephson effect in physics?

The Josephson effect refers to the phenomenon where an electrical current flows continuously without any voltage applied across a barrier separating two superconductors. Brian Josephson predicted this quantum mechanical tunneling in 1962.

Did Brian Josephson win a Nobel Prize for his work in physics?

Yes, he was awarded the 1973 Nobel Prize in Physics for his theoretical predictions regarding the Josephson effect. He shared the prize with Leo Esaki and Ivar Giaever, who provided experimental confirmation of tunneling.

What is the practical application of a Josephson junction?

Josephson junctions are heavily utilized in modern technology, most notably in quantum computing and highly sensitive magnetometers called SQUIDs (Superconducting Quantum Interference Devices). They are also used by national laboratories to maintain the standard for measuring voltage.

What did Brian Josephson research later in his career?

Later in his life, Josephson became interested in the fringe science of parapsychology and the broader relationship between quantum mechanics and human consciousness. This pivot into telepathy and mysticism was met with heavy skepticism by the mainstream scientific community.
